12020 Treatment superficial wnd dehsn simple closure
Surgery
Global 10d
Also known as: Wound dehiscence repair, Reopening closure
Treatment of superficial wound dehiscence (separation of wound edges) with simple closure technique, typically performed as an outpatient procedure.
Clinical Context
Used for management of superficial wound separation following surgery, typically minor separation not involving deep layers.
RVU Breakdown
| Work RVU | 2.60 |
| Practice Expense RVU | 6.45 |
| Malpractice RVU | 0.43 |
| Total RVU | 9.48 |
Est. Medicare Payment
$316.63
National estimate based on 2026 CMS PFS Conversion Factor ($33.40). Actual payment varies by locality (GPCI adjustment).
